IXC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

203 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in iShares Global Energy ETF (IXC)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$596M — up 30% from $460M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 44 funds opened new IXC positions and 10 closed out — a net gain of 34 holders — while 57 added to existing stakes and 45 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$13.9M. The largest seller was Manulife (Manufacturers Life Insurance), cutting an estimated $14.9M.
